
VA issues overpayment scam alert for veterans
Fox News
Fraudsters are targeting veterans with fake VA overpayment scams through texts, emails and calls demanding urgent payments via gift cards or wire transfers.

These criminals often make their messages look official with VA logos, formal wording and even fake caller IDs. Once they gain your trust, they push for quick payment, hoping you act before verifying. Staying informed and cautious is the best way to protect your benefits and your identity.
